SALARY: $50,000 - $81,950. First year teacher can earn $53,810 by participating in our Three-Year Teacher Mentorship Program ($810) and Performance Pay ($3,000.00 approx.), which is earned and paid the same year. Washington Elementary School District - The largest K-8 Elementary District in Arizona is proud to serve a diverse student population in Northwest and central Phoenix Metropolitan area. The WESD is comprised of 33 schools (K-6, K-8 and 7-8 and one Online). WESD offers exceptional teacher support for Paid Student Teachers, Alternative Pathways Teachers (Degree outside education), Traditional Student Teachers, and continuing teachers so all teachers feel supported! There are Mentors and an Instructional Coach at every site. WESD provides District Coaches who do not evaluate, but visit schools with the purpose of helping teachers as an additional support system.The District offers Competitive Salary, Loan Forgiveness, Benefits (Medical, Dental, Vision, Wellness and Employee Assistance Program), Employer-matched contributions to Arizona State Retirement.

PREFERRED REQUIREMENTS: 

  • Enrollment in a Teacher Certification Program (Senior Year), or
  • Bachelor's Degree in Elementary Education, Secondary Education or Special Education

MINIMUM REQUIREMEENTS:

  • A Bachelor's Degree in any area

     WESD offers BRIDGE, a free Classroom-Based Certificate program. No weekend coursework or late evenings. Applicants who have a Bachelor's Degree in any area other than education and would like to teach, call 602-347-2622.  WESD offers a General Education (K-6) and Special Education (Mild-Moderate).
